Ramchander Rao Backs Modi, Slams Bengal Poll Claims

Hyderabad, May 5 (Maxim News): Ramchander Rao said India is progressing despite global economic slowdown under Narendra Modi. He urged people to give a grand welcome to the Prime Minister during his visit to the state on May 10.

He made these remarks on Tuesday while taking part in a wall writing campaign in Tarnaka. The campaign aimed to mobilise support for a public meeting ahead of the Prime Minister’s visit.

Rao also criticised comments on West Bengal elections made by Mamata Banerjee. He said her allegations of vote theft in several seats were baseless. He termed support from Rahul Gandhi as unreasonable.

He alleged that those who talk about vote theft have a history of such practices. He added that they won earlier due to such actions, but are now raising allegations after losing.

Rao said political parties must accept the people’s verdict after elections. He stressed that questioning the mandate undermines democratic values. He further stated that it is not appropriate to make remarks that disrespect voters.

He noted that the BJP respected the mandate when Mamata Banerjee won elections earlier. However, he said opposition parties now blame institutions like EVMs and the Election Commission after defeats.

He emphasised that the people’s verdict is supreme in a democracy. He added that all parties must uphold and respect it.
